Stars
A Multi-Brand TouchDesigner Script CHOP for real-time EEG signal processing using Python BrainFlow package. Compatible with 15 brands and more then 33 different models. Includes Kalman filter, FFT,…
Tiling simplex flow noise in 2-D and 3-D compatible with GLSL 1.20 (WebGL 1.0) and above.
monitoring heart rate in real-time using a webcam.This is based on an algorithm called Eulerian Video Magnification which makes it possible to see the colours of the face change as blood rushes in …
Open LED 3D Pixel Array - an accessible way to create a 3D pixel array.
Node.js program to record smooth movies of web pages with JavaScript animations
Cryze is a Wyze Gwell Camera Bridge that allows you to stream your Gwell based Wyze cams to locations of your choosing.
WebRTC/RTSP/RTMP/LL-HLS bridge for Wyze cams in a docker container
Collection of tileable procedural textures such as: cellular noise, fbm, voronoi, perlin and other.
macOS volume control through Teenage Engineering Ortho Remote
Cross-platform compute shader engine
Shadertoy for WebGPU compute shaders.
Enables sending e1.31 (sACN) data to a Pixelblaze LED controller
Check for and avoid redundant state setting
Mac screensaver for Time Intertwined generative art project
A small script that makes it easy to fling a folder of images onto the Samsung Frame TV
Smith, Myers, Kaplan and Goodman-Strauss's aperiodic monotile, in a variety of formats
Template to build Art Blocks Engine apps.
SwissGL is a minimalistic wrapper on top of WebGL2 JS API. It's designed to reduce the amount of boilerplate code required to manage GLSL shaders, textures and framebuffers when making procedural v…
Efficient and Conservative Fluids Using Bidirectional Mapping
An Easy-to-use Motion Blur component in TouchDesigner, work in progress.
Stable Diffusion with Core ML on Apple Silicon
Captures mouse events on an element and translates them to trackball-like motion.
3D quaternion orbit camera with mouse input
A small but powerful nbody gravity simulator with a built-in renderer